Bachelor of Business Administration (Hons) Healthcare Management
About
Healthcare Management is the foundation of efficient healthcare systems, ensuring hospitals and medical facilities operate seamlessly. Healthcare managers play a crucial role in overseeing finance, budgeting, human resources, facility management, service quality, information systems, and healthcare technology. While not directly involved in patient care, they ensure healthcare organisations run smoothly and effectively.
